Redmagic Astra impresses as a compact Android tablet

The Redmagic Astra has entered the crowded Android tablet market with notable features aimed at gamers. This compact device sports a 9.06-inch OLED display with a resolution of 2400x1504, offering vibrant colors and deep blacks. Built with a sleek metal chassis, it incorporates a fingerprint sensor and various hardware options up to 24GB RAM and 1TB storage. The Snapdragon 8 Elite processor ensures robust gaming performance, capable of running popular titles like Fortnite smoothly. Battery life is adequate but not extraordinary, with an 8,200 mAh capacity. The tablet runs on a light skin of Android 15 but suffers from a limited update policy that might be concerning for prospective buyers. At a price starting from $549, it promises solid gaming performance but faces criticism for its software management and accessory limitations.

The Redmagic Astra sets a new standard for compact Android tablets, particularly for gamers. Its OLED display elevates the viewing experience, making it more appealing than competitors. However, the decision to limit software updates to a single major OS upgrade is troubling and could deter buyers looking for long-term value. The competition, such as Lenovo’s Legion Tab, provides better accessory packages and features that may sway customer decisions. With the tablet positioned at a premium price, how Redmagic addresses these concerns will determine its long-term success in the market.
